Ausstellung „FLOWERS by Leslie Kurmann“
Swiss artist Leslie Kurmann draws inspiration from nature, its colors, and the unique atmosphere of a garden. In her large-format works on canvas, she combines expressive brushstrokes with vibrant palettes to create images full of movement, depth, and a zest for life.
Her floral motifs are not intended as lifelike depictions, but rather as personal interpretations of light, color, and mood. Each work is created intuitively and in multiple layers—as a result, every painting develops its own dynamic and distinctive style.
